String Theory: Hidden Dimensions and Symmetries

String Theory proposes that elementary particles are, in fact, vibrating strings that exist in a spacetime with additional dimensions. The main characteristics are:

  1. Multidimensionality: According to the theory, there are 10 dimensions (9 spatial + 1 temporal) in the bosonic string theory or 11 dimensions in M-theory. Hidden dimensions are compactified into extremely small spaces, like the Calabi-Yau model.
  2. Unification of Forces: Additional dimensions allow the unification of the four fundamental forces of nature (gravity, electromagnetism, strong nuclear force, and weak nuclear force).
  3. Symmetry and Vibration: The vibration of strings determines particle properties such as mass and charge.
